    Fellowship Programs

Fellowship programs provide post-residency subspecialty training to prepare surgeons for a career in academic orthopaedics, in private practice with an academic emphasis and in private practice with an area of special interest. Fellowships offer a balance of intensive clinical experience, research and teaching opportunities.

Fellowship compensation and benefits

Fellows in the Department of Orthopaedic Surgery are appointed as visiting postgraduates with the University of California. Compensation is equivalent to a PGY-6.

California licensure

All fellowships require licensure in the State of California. If you have questions about California requirements, please contact the Medical Board of California directly at (916) 263-2344.

This program ONLY accepts graduates of US and Canadian residency programs. (No applications will be considered from applicants who have not completed at least three years of formal US or Canadian Residency training)
